The experts at Technogym are here to take us through the positives of working out with a training partner:

FRIENDLY COMPETITION
Finding your fitness partner-in-crime is an excellent excuse to engage in a bit of healthy competition. Neither of you will want to fall behind during your workout, so it can be that added boost that will help you keep going and keep you motivated.

YOU’LL HAVE MORE FUN
While it’s important to make sure you get a killer workout in, it’s also just as vital to have fun. Exercising by yourself can get a little lonely, so with a partner you’ll be able to share both the good and the tough times with a smile on your faces. Plus, combining training with having a bit of chat and banter makes things even more enjoyable!

FRESH IDEAS
Occasionally, we may shy away from trying out that new class or exercise’s we have seen. We’ve always fancied that area in the gym or an exercise we’ve found intimidating and been nervous to approach. But with a workout partner on board, you’ll both be able to support one another, learn new things and step out of each other’s comfort zones.

SPOT BUDDIES
If you’re thinking of going the extra mile with your weight training, a friend can help ‘spot’ you through those last couple of tough reps at the end of your set. Having someone else around when you’re lifting heavy weights also makes your workout a lot safer and keeps you both injury free.

Workout buddies will also help each other to perfect their form by pointing out the times their partner needs to straighten their back more or bend their knees that little bit extra.

FOLLOW A STRUCTURE
Weight training with a partner is ideal. You can alternate your exercises so that your friend completes their set during your rest period and vice versa. This should eliminate any distractions in between sets like scrolling through your phone on social media, something many of us are guilty of!

REGULAR ROUTINE
It can be incredibly easy to make excuses not to visit the gym or exercise, This is especially true if you’re going on your own. You are, however, much more likely to keep going if you’ve got a workout buddy. This is because you may feel guilty about not turning up and letting them down. This could help you keep going with your regular workouts.

STAY MOTIVATED
Sometimes, all we need is a little bit of encouragement to help us push out that last rep, run that bit faster, go the extra mile, or hang in there for another minute, all for the kudos that your workout partner’s “well done”, virtual high-five or pat on the back brings with it. Having a workout partner can help inspire you to keep going and get even better.
